Description

When a curious little crab tip-taps out of her rock pool to explore the big blue sea, she discovers a world full of wonderful creatures. But after she's counted everything from one noisy seagull and two sleepy sea lions to nine silent sharks at the bottom of the sea, the little crab soon realizes that her very own rock pool is the most amazing place of all. And so she tip-taps happily home . . closely followed by her ten baby crabs.

Author description

Tim Hopgood worked as a graphic designer and freelance illustrator before turning his hand to children's books. His most recent book, HERE COMES FRANKIE (978-1-4050-9271-5) won him the Best Emerging Illustrator category at the Early Years Awards 2008 and received critical acclaim. This followed his huge success with A DOG CALLED ROD (978-1-4050-9269-2) which was shortlisted for both the Red House Book Award and the British Book Design Awards and his first book, OUR BIG BLUE SOFA (978-1-4050-9074-2) which was longlisted for the prestigious Kate Greenaway Medal. Tim is married with two children and lives in the centre of York.
